Delphi-PRAXiS

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Sonstige Fragen zu Delphi (https://www.delphipraxis.net/19-sonstige-fragen-zu-delphi/)
-   -   Delphi 2 Floatwerte vergleichen... (https://www.delphipraxis.net/100999-2-floatwerte-vergleichen.html)

keksman 6. Okt 2007 19:00


2 Floatwerte vergleichen...
 
Sicherlich eine simple Aufgabe, nur leider habe ich in Mathe total versagt :wink:
Ich lese insgsamt 2 Floatwerte aus einem Spiel aus, der eine Floatwert beinhaltet die X Position eines Gegners, der andere Wert ist meine eigene X Position.

Ich möchte nun wenn der Gegner zu nahe kommt einen Alarm ausgeben.
Was ich bereits versucht habe ist if(PosX - OwnPosX <= 20) then... oder if(PosX + 20 >= OwnPosX)

Aber das funktioniert so nicht :?

marabu 6. Okt 2007 19:02

Re: 2 Floatwerte vergleichen...
 
Hallo,

die Funktion Abs() liefert dir den Betrag der Differenz und damit den Abstand.

Grüße vom marabu

keksman 6. Okt 2007 19:03

Re: 2 Floatwerte vergleichen...
 
Danke ich versuch mal mein Glück :wink:


Alle Zeitangaben in WEZ +1. Es ist jetzt 04:37 Uhr.

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024-2025 by Thomas Breitkreuz